Lauren Alaina Is Expecting Her First Child With Husband Cam Arnold
Lauren Alaina is preparing to welcome a baby girl this summer—but when she first learned she was pregnant, she thought she was expecting twins.
The Grand Ole Opry member announced her pregnancy in January. She shared the exciting news at the end of the music video for her new song, “Those Kind of Women.”
She and her husband, Cam Arnold, later got their pets involved in an adorable gender reveal video. That’s when they announced they’re expecting a daughter.

Lauren and Cam, who just celebrated their first anniversary on February 4, always knew they wanted kids, but thought they’d start their family a little further down the line. But after she got pregnant, Lauren viewed the timing as part of “God’s plan.”
Her father, J.J. Suddeth, passed away last year. She told PEOPLE she feels like her baby girl is “something good” from him in heaven:
“I do think that my dad passed away and got up in heaven and was like, ‘Hey, we got to work something out down there to send the family something good,'” she said. “And it has been such an unexpected blessing. We obviously still talk about and are dealing with the grief of my dad, but this baby has healed a lot of that for us…like it’s a little piece of my dad that will live on.”

Lauren Alaina Explains Why She Initially Thought She Was Expecting Twins
Lauren and her loved ones recently celebrated her baby girl’s upcoming arrival at a whimsical, cowgirl-themed baby shower. The singer is incredibly excited to become a mom—and relieved that she’s only expecting one baby.
During a new interview on Amazon Music’s Country Heat Weekly podcast, Lauren revealed that she originally believed she was pregnant with twins. She explained that early in her pregnancy, she got a blood test showing she had high HCG levels, which can indicate a twin pregnancy.
“I think I carry the gene for twins, and so I take this test, and where I thought that I would be at that point because I was only three days late, would have been like a certain number, and I was almost double that number when I got the test back,” she said. “I’m talking to the doctor and I’m like, ‘Am I having twins?'”

For close to four weeks, Lauren believed there was a good chance she was expecting twins. But after many scans, ultrasounds, and additional tests, she now knows she’s only carrying one baby.
She joked, “There’s only one, allegedly. I’m just trusting other people at this point.”
